The Driftgate rate-parity checker now polls channel feeds on a backoff schedule instead of fixed intervals, which cuts vendor throttling errors. Logic looks fine; my only ask before you cut the release is to confirm the production overrides match staging. Current constants for the poller are below.

tuning table, kawep-tawif:
CAPS = {
    "olidor": 80,
    "belion": 7,
    "quenys": 225,
    "druox": 839,
    "fraath": 482,
}

**Q: The lifts are out this weekend — how do I get upstairs?**

Yep, Harrowgate Tower does lift maintenance most Saturdays, so contractors heading to Vexlin Labs on level 4 will need the east stairwell instead. It's behind the goods entrance, past the recycling cage. Don't worry, it's well lit and the climb isn't too bad. The stairwell door stays locked on weekends, so you'll need the pass code below to get through.

badge for tadup-kadug: bdg-XWMQW-60039

**Capacity note — Vellastra dispatch simulator.** For the eng sync: simulating the 40-car Marrowgate tower at 10x speed saturates one worker at roughly 9k rider events/sec, so we'll shard by bank rather than by floor. Memory stays flat if the event ring is sized correctly. The knobs we propose locking in are these.

tuning table, hahof-tafop:
RATE_LIMITS = {
    "ulaix": 10,
    "wenath": 1,
}

Welcome to the Quillfort support rotation! Quick context: we recently fixed the GraphQL N+1 issue on the orders endpoint with a dataloader, so slow-query tickets should drop. If customers still report timeouts, escalate to the Pantry team. To access the staging replay tool for verification, you'll need the recovery passphrase, which is:

strongbox words: oliael-gilax-lamael

Ticket: RestockWise planner generates duplicate restock routes when two machines share a site code. Reported by the Harlow depot team after drivers received overlapping assignments. Planner version 4.2 only; 4.1 unaffected. Workaround: merge routes manually in the dispatch view until the fix ships. Support should tag affected accounts and point customers to the workaround article. Engineering has reproduced the issue and linked the failing build token below.

pipeline stamp: htk4_66df